&lt;img src="http://cs.bloodhorse.com/aggbug.aspx?PostID=551969" width="1" height="1"&gt;</description></item><item><title>re: El Camino Real Continues SHOWdown Drive to $1 Million</title><link>http://cs.bloodhorse.com/blogs/unlocking-winners-handicapping/archive/2014/02/14/el-camino-real-continues-showdown-drive-to-1-million.aspx#551694</link><pubDate>Mon, 17 Feb 2014 16:19:17 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">b1464f20-99eb-45e5-b651-41da03ecff36:551694</guid><dc:creator>Coldfacts</dc:creator><description>&lt;p&gt;The 2014 renewal of the Southwest appears to be the best field assembled in the last 10 years. The race has proven to be a heaven for favorites. This race has also proven to be very unkind to closers. It will be contested at 1 1/16m for the 2nd time. &amp;nbsp;It is difficult to assess whether the extra 1/2F has been beneficial to closers as the 2013 renewal was contested of a sloppy/muddy track and the loose on the lead horse made all convincingly.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;The Wayne Lukas trainer Strong Mandate is the worthy ML favorite. I like Strong Mandate as the history of this race suggest his tactical speed and proven class should be a potent combination for his opponents. However, I am concerned about his mixed record beyond 7F. &l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;He finished dissapointing 7th in the Champagne and he surrendered the lead in the BCJ quite quickly to Havana. Although resolute to the line, the like of Bond Holder, Tap It Rich and Maxekoma were closing on him rapidly from the back of the field on a speed bias track.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;I absolutely hate chalks and I am tempted to throw Strong Mandate out of the exacta despite his credentials. However, that would be dangerous. I will therefore key the Tiznow colt with Bourbonize, Ride On Curlin, Louies Flower, Paganol and Fire Starter. I will also reverse the bet. Just in case Strong Mandate repeats his Champagne performance, I am also going to box the five horses beneath him.&lt;/p&gt;
&lt;p&gt;I am hoping Coastline and Tapiture become victims of the expected hot pace and the closers can benefit. &amp;nbsp;The colts I am really interested to see perform are Bourbonize, Paganol and Fire Starter.&lt;/p&gt;
